Mrs. Nellie Jo "Mama Jo" Taylor, 85, of Copeland, AL passed from this life Thursday, January 29, 2026, at Washington County Nursing Home in Chatom, AL surrounded by her loving children. She was born in Copeland, AL on Friday, September 6, 1940, to the late Sam and Angie McRae. She was a member of Silas First Baptist Church. She retired as a supervisor at Northern Electric Company.

Mrs. Taylor is preceded in death by her husband, T. J. Taylor; parents, Sam and Angie McRae; brother, Charlie McRae; two sisters, Bobbie Nell Gardner and Mattie Pearl Odom; grandson, Heath McLaughlin. She is survived by her son, Jimmy Taylor (Lisa) of Spanish Fort, AL; two daughters, Cindy McLaughlin (Keith) and Carol Kelly (James), all of Waynesboro, MS; sister, Ann Gatlin of Millry, AL; three grandchildren, Blake Kelly, Brady Kelly (Felicia), and Matt McLaughlin (Tonia); four great grandchildren, Brayton Kelly, Anna Jaye Kelly, Easton McLaughlin, and Avie Leigh McLaughlin; a special nephew that she loved as her own, Lance Taylor; a host of nieces, nephews, and other extended family members.

Visitation for Mrs. Taylor will be held from 12:00 PM to 2:00 PM, Monday, February 2, 2026, at Freeman Funeral Home, 1305 Skyland Drive, Waynesboro, MS. Funeral Services will be held at 2:00 PM Monday, February 2, 2026, at Freeman Funeral Home in Waynesboro, MS with Rev. Ronnie Morris officiating. Interment will be in Jones-Hill Cemetery in Millry, AL. Mrs. Taylor's family would like to thank the staff of Washington County Nursing Home for all the care and devotion shown to their mother for the past 5 years.
